FinDOM-XSS 项目使用教程
1. 项目的目录结构及介绍
FinDOM-XSS 是一个用于检测基于 DOM 的 XSS 漏洞的工具。以下是其目录结构的详细介绍:
findom-xss/
├── LICENSE
├── README.md
├── findom-xss.sh
└── modules/
├── LinkFinder/
│ ├── LinkFinder.py
│ ├── parser.py
│ └── ...
└── ...
LICENSE
: 项目的许可证文件。README.md
: 项目的说明文档。findom-xss.sh
: 项目的启动脚本。modules/
: 包含项目依赖的模块。LinkFinder/
: 用于发现目标网站上的所有链接的模块。
2. 项目的启动文件介绍
findom-xss.sh
是 FinDOM-XSS 项目的启动脚本。它负责执行以下任务:
- 解析命令行参数。
- 调用
LinkFinder
模块发现目标网站上的链接。 - 对发现的链接进行基于 DOM 的 XSS 漏洞扫描。
使用方法:
./findom-xss.sh https://domain.tld/about-us.html
3. 项目的配置文件介绍
FinDOM-XSS 项目没有明确的配置文件,其行为主要通过命令行参数进行配置。以下是一些常用的命令行参数:
https://domain.tld/about-us.html
: 指定要扫描的目标 URL。-o /path/to/output.txt
: 指定输出文件路径。
示例:
./findom-xss.sh https://domain.tld/about-us.html -o /path/to/output.txt
通过这些参数,用户可以灵活地配置扫描行为和输出结果。
以上是 FinDOM-XSS 项目的使用教程,希望对您有所帮助。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考